Currently, which security software is detecting the presence of that trojan/malware?
Download Malwarebytes Anti-Malware ( http://www.malwarebytes.org/mbam.php ) and install it. Reboot the PC into safe mode and run Malwarebytes. Go to the "Scanner" tab and select the option "Perform full scan" and click "Scan" button. Once all the above steps are done, post back if Malwarebytes detected anything.
